Apple Vision Pro will have access to over 150 3D movies at launch. One of the key use cases Apple is pitching Vision Pro for is watching traditional media like movies and TV shows on a giant virtual screen, with a choice of background between your real room (optionally darkened), a fully virtualenvironment, or a blend of both.
Apple's movie store now lists 3D support on some titles. When introducing Vision Pro at the WWDC event in June, Apple confirmed that its visionOS will support playing 3D versions of movies on a giant virtual screen.
